If you are using a braodband router join the Amiga1 to the router or directly to the modem.
If you have been using the modem with a router directly to another computer you will have to power down the modem so the mac address it picks up will be the Amiga1's

Simplest way is to reinstall debian, that way you can set you apt sources to ftp at the same time

You've already got your HD partititioned so:

Interrupt the boot sequence
Insert your debian CD
ide reset
diskboot 500000 1:0 assuming cd-rom is primary slave.
reformat swap  partiton etc.
when asked to configure DCHP network, answer yes.

When asked about apt sources, dont select CDROM, use ftp, then select uk or us debian site from the list.
When asked for another apt sources select no.

Your Ethernet will now be working and you'll have the latest stable distro from the net as well.

The rest of the install is the same as the guide eyetech would have shipped to you.

Do you have a broadband router ?

telewest like ntl: only let one device be attached to the modem
at any one time. You need to power down the modem and some times
wait upto two hours (dhcp lease to expire) before you power it back
up on another computer. If you have a router this should not be a problem.
